Members of the PFA Gaurav Gupta and his brother Saurabh Gupta have claimed that they are in danger after accusing Elvish Yadav of providing snake poison during rave parties. Due to their testimony against the social media influencer and subsequent detention, Elvish has been linked to threats, according to the news reports about these two.

Noida Police Receives Complaint

Gaurav and Saurabh Gupta, PFA members, have complained and requested action from the Noida Police via WhatsApp. It is noteworthy that Bigg Boss winner Elvish Yadav was forced to enter jail following this complaint. On March 22, a Gautam Buddha Nagar court granted him bail in the same case.
